The Ultimate Buying Guide: Tackling Dog Urine on Tile Floors
When your furry friend has an accident on your tile floors, you need a special cleaner. Dog urine can leave behind stains and a strong odor. This guide will help you find the best mop solution for your tile floors.
Key Features to Look For
When you shop for a mop solution, keep these features in mind:
- Odor Eliminator: The best solutions don’t just mask the smell; they get rid of it. Look for products with enzymes. Enzymes break down the odor-causing molecules.
- Stain Remover: Some solutions are great at lifting fresh stains. Others work better on older, set-in spots. Check if the product claims to remove both.
- Safe for Tile: Not all cleaners are good for every type of tile. Make sure the solution is safe for your specific tile material. Some strong chemicals can damage grout or certain finishes.
- Pet Safe: After cleaning, your dog might walk on the floor. You want a solution that is safe for them to be around. Look for labels that say “pet-friendly” or “non-toxic.”
- Easy to Use: You want a solution that mixes easily with water or can be sprayed directly. Simple is usually better when you’re cleaning up a mess.
Important Materials
The ingredients in your mop solution matter. Here are some to look for:
- Enzymes: These are tiny workers that eat up the organic matter in urine. This is how they truly eliminate odors.
- Surfactants: These help the cleaner lift dirt and grime from the tile surface. They make the water wetter so it can clean better.
- Natural Ingredients: Many people prefer solutions made with plant-based ingredients. These can be gentler on your floors and safer for your pets.
-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Steer clear of solutions with ammonia or bleach. Ammonia smells like urine to dogs, which can actually attract them to the same spot. Bleach can damage your grout.

Frequently Asked Questions About Mop Solutions for Dog Urine on Tile Floors
Q: What is the main purpose of a mop solution for dog urine?
A: The main purpose is to clean up dog urine accidents on tile floors. It removes stains and gets rid of the bad smell.
Q: Why are enzyme cleaners the best for dog urine?
A: Enzyme cleaners use special ingredients called enzymes. These enzymes eat up the odor-causing parts of the urine. This makes the smell go away completely.
Q: Can I use any mop solution on my tile floors?
A: No, you should not use just any mop solution. Some cleaners can damage tile or grout. Always check that the product is safe for your type of tile.
Q: What should I do if my dog has an accident on the tile?
A: First, blot up as much of the urine as you can with paper towels. Then, use your mop solution according to the product’s instructions. Make sure to cover the whole spot and the surrounding area.
Q: How do I know if a mop solution is safe for my dog?
A: Look for labels that say “pet-friendly,” “non-toxic,” or “safe for pets.” Avoid solutions with harsh chemicals like ammonia or bleach.
Q: Will a mop solution remove old urine stains?
A: Some solutions are better at removing old stains than others. Products with strong enzymes or that can be used for soaking are often effective on older stains.
Q: How often should I use a mop solution for dog urine?
A: You should use it every time your dog has an accident. For regular tile cleaning, you can use a diluted version as needed.
Q: Can I mix different cleaning products together?
A: No, it is not safe to mix different cleaning products. Some combinations can create dangerous fumes. Always use one product at a time.
Q: How long does it take for a mop solution to work?
A: For fresh accidents, it can work quickly, sometimes within minutes. For older stains or strong odors, it might take a little longer, or you may need to let it sit for a while.
